Game Review : SALLY’S SALON

SALLY’S SALON


This game is similar to the Diner Dash series with a different theme, the beauty salon! The ultimate goal is to create a coast to coast chain of salons.





Your goal per level is to earn a certain amount of money, better if you reach expert goal. When customers come in, you direct them to chairs for shampoo, haircut, dryer, eyebrow or nail polish.



As you earn more money, you are then able to upgrade your machines and hire additional staff to help you with the different stations.


TIPS

To avoid losing customers, make sure to fill up all the stations. Use your money to hire additional staff to man the shampoo and dryer stations. This will allow you to concentrate only on the hair color, haircut and eyebrow stations. Once all stations are filled, go to the cashier and collect from as many customers as possible so the flow of customers and tasks are en bloc.
Try to accommodate the young first, since they are the most impatient. Customers lose their hearts, seen above them if they get impatient. Once they lose the hearts, they walk out. Old folks are more patient so you could prioritize them later.



Candles are available in the upgrade shop to soothe impatient customers. You can also offer magazines and coffee to waiting customers.
I like this game. Sally’s Salon is easy to play but challenging as well. The graphics are great, the characters large and the scene clear.

Game Review: ORCHARD

ORCHARD


Tired from your old job, you are in search of a new career when Granduncle Fred offered you the chance to run his orchard. This is another of the farming themed game.


The game starts with a tutorial. Click on the character and then on the task buttons on the lower right corner to perform actions such as tilling the soil, planting seeds, harvesting and selling. You can set your price by clicking at the Go to Store button. As you cannot manage the orchard alone, you can hire help. But you have to have a house done for the worker, with a ratio of 1 worker to 1 house.



Next task is the collection of wood. This enables you to build other structures in your orchard.


A good thing about this game, is that once you have committed one worker to a task, the job is done orchard, you are able to produce more items such as juice, jelly, cake and fudge.


As you go through the game, you discover several types of land to try growing your orchard.
I found the game boring. The characters were small. The font size was small. Graphics was not too good. You had to move around the map to see the whole scene. Music is monotonous. I would have preferred a more active game. With this game, once you have delegated the job for your workers, you just have to wait for them to produce the goal for the level. I have played more exciting games than this such as Ranch Rush and Farm Frenzy.

Game Review : MORTIMER PARADOX

MORTIMER BECKETT AND THE TIME PARADOX


Mortimer Beckett has a mission. His Uncle’s mansion was recently rid of ghosts and he discovered that the ghosts came from a time portal in his closet. Eight portals exist creating a time paradox. Mortimer will be exploring the portal with 2 things at hand from his uncle, a key and a notebook. His uncle has created a bomb to seal off the portals but this was accidentally dropped into the portal and broken. Mortimer’s mission is to collect the broken bomb, put it together and use it to seal the time portal and rid of ghosts forever.


This game is of the seek and find theme with puzzles along the way. A short tutorial is available showing the basics in the game. Items are shown in the bottom of the screen. You have to find the fragments of the items in the scene. Once the items have been completed, these will be return to its place.
There are 7 time zones that you will have to travel to find the missing pieces of his uncle’s bomb.

Game Review : CARNIVAL MANIA

CARNIVAL MANIA


Polly Diamond was left with a land that previously was the carnival she loved when she was a little girl. Now, she’s asking your help to restore the carnival. This game comes with 2 modes, career mode and sandbox mode.



In the career mode, goals are set per level where you have to build a ride or earn a certain amount of money. Building more rides makes you earn more money while building food stalls increase the earnings of your rides but don’t get you direct income.



This game is really hard. The timer is fast and sometimes not generous enough for you to finish your goal. But the graphics is fairly good. Hardly noticed the music though.
